The Lincoln Memorial University-Richard A. Gillespie College of Veterinary Medicine (LMU-CVM) is offering large animal ambulatory care services, bringing essential veterinary care to farmers and horse owners across the Cumberland Gap region. The program continues its commitment to providing hands-on learning experiences for veterinary students while supporting the tri-state agricultural community.

Lincoln Memorial University-DeBusk College of Osteopathic Medicine (LMU-DCOM) student doctor Jacob Dalton is on an extraordinary path as he nears the final stages of his medical education. He has recently been involved in two groundbreaking clinical rotations in aerospace medicine at NASA’s Kennedy Space Center and Johnson Space Center. Drawing on his experience as a U.S. Navy veteran, Dalton is charting a course for a future in aerospace medicine and is eager to launch his career after residency.
